> Appfactory supports data sources to be defined and be used in the Java
> applications.
>
> In the process of enabling the PHP app type support in Appfactory, we need
> to allow users(i.e.developers) to create data sources in Appfactory and use
> them directly inside their PHP applications.
>
> PHP applications use the odbc_connect ( string $dsn , string $user ,
> string $password [, int $cursor_type ] ) to connect to a database.
>
> There are third party libraries that enable Java inside PHP scripts [1].
> An example for JNDI look-up in inside PHP is in [2].
>
> In order to allow data sources to be called directly from the PHP apps
> what are the preferable options available?
